"Can things be deprived of their origins?"
A challenging portraitist and emerging creator with a conceptual thinking.
Huszti elaborates his constantly changing topics with momentum and precision. He depicts inside experiences, special characters and aspects from his past, using all kinds of materials but mostly the constant oil on canvas technic to express his interpretations. In addition he is also interested in historycal times particularly with the Hungarian past. His art consists of attributing new origins to things thus establishing new relations.
He had got his diploma at University of Pécs, as a painter in 2005. Hungary.
He spent one term at University of Hertfordshire, Hatfield, England. It was an experimential learning particularly regarding the conceptual art.
He had been working in a professional studio at PP Center in Budapest for almost six years.
Meet there the Hungarian Contemporary art scene each day, especially Budapest based artists and curators. He lives and works in the countryside.
